The opposition Peoples Democratic Party is currently battling a crisis over the refusal of the southern and northern elements to agree on zoning, The PUNCH has learnt.
Impeccable sources within the PDP told The PUNCH on Wednesday that the crisis was worsened by the absence of a defined leader, who could bring together opposing forces to reach an agreement.
The PUNCH gathered that because of the sharp disagreement between the southern and northern leaders, the party was in a dilemma whether to zone the Presidency to the South or not.
